Join Dave Nadig as he dives deep into the complex world of ETF tax strategies with expert Brent Sullivan from Tax Alpha Insider. In this illuminating conversation, they break down the often misunderstood concept of "return of capital" distributions in ETFs and how these can impact your investment strategy and tax planning.

## Key Topics Covered:
- What return of capital actually means and how it works in different market conditions
- The origin of return of capital in Master Limited Partnership (MLP) ETFs
- How modern buy-write and covered call strategies utilize return of capital
- Tax implications when your cost basis reaches zero
- Potential downsides and risks of aggressive return of capital strategies
- How ETF sponsors manufacture return of capital through tax-loss harvesting
- The difference between capital gains and ordinary income in distribution planning
- What investors should track and monitor when investing in these products
- How to find reliable information about an ETF's distribution characterization
